By: Daniel Calbimonte | Updated: 2023-06-23 | Comments | Related: More > Professional Development Certifications
Problem
Microsoft has an Advanced Exam for Microsoft Azure and Power BI. This tip will cover FAQs related to the Microsoft Certification exam, DP-500.
Solution
The DP-500 exam is for Power BI experts. This article includes FAQs and links to questions, books, and training material for this exam.
What does DP-500 mean?
DP stands for Data Platform and 500 is an identifier.
How much time do I need to get ready for the exam?
It depends on your experience. If you are an expert in Azure SQL Databases, Power BI, and Synapse Analytics, it may take you one month in the best scenario. If you have no experience with the technologies mentioned, it is strongly recommended that you study and take the PL-300 exam first and then the DP-500 exam. If you are an expert in Power BI but do not have experience with Synapse Analytics and Azure SQL Databases, you may need to study for 2-4 months. There are some without experience that pass the exam having only studied for one month; however, they are an exception, not the rule.
What languages are available for this exam?
- English
- Japanese
- Chinese (Simplified)
- Korean
- German
- French
- Spanish
- Portuguese (Brazil)
- Chinese (Traditional)
- Italian
How much does the exam cost?
It depends on the country, but generally, it is around $80-165 USD.
Is there an official paid course for this exam?
Yes. The course oriented for this exam is the Course DP-500T00: Designing and Implementing Enterprise-Scale Analytics Solutions Using Microsoft Azure and Microsoft Power BI. You can find some official courses on Microsoft’s site: DP-500T00 Courses. The price for this course is approximately $1,800 USD.
What about a self-paced free course?
There is a free course available to learn at your own pace. However, this course and the official paid courses are insufficient to pass the exam. Both do not cover all the topics completely. The self-paced course is available on Microsoft’s site: Self-paced course.
Is there a study guide for the DP-500 exam?
Yes, you can find the study guide here: DP-500 Study Guide.
Which books would you recommend for the Microsoft DP-500 exam?
The following books can be helpful:
- Exam Ref Dp-500 Designing and Implementing Enterprise-Scale Analytics Solutions Using Microsoft Azure and Microsoft Power BI, First edition
- Microsoft Power BI Data Analyst Certification Guide
- The Definitive Guide to DAX
- Limitless Analytics with Azure Synapse
- Azure Synapse Analytics Cookbook
- Mastering Microsoft Power BI
- Microsoft Power BI Cookbook
Are there some training exams for the DP-500?
Check out the following training exams:
What resources do you recommend to study for the exam?
Here are several categories with links to use as study aids:
Govern and Manage Data Analytics Environments
- Microsoft Purview
- Using the Power BI REST APIs
- Microsoft Power BI Cmdlets for Windows PowerShell and PowerShell Core
- About the admin portal
Integrate Analytics Platforms into Existing Infrastructures
- Optimization guide for Power BI
- Manage data storage in Power BI workspaces
- What is an on-premises data gateway?
- How to Connect Power BI to Azure Data Lake Gen 2 / Blob Storage
- Power BI and Azure Synapse
Administer Analytics Lifecycle
- Working with source control using Synapse Studio
- Working with Power BI assets
- Power BI Pipelines
- Impact analysis of Datasets
- Dataset with XMLA endpoints
- Use Power BI templates, .pbids files, and shared datasets
Query Data with Azure Synapse Analytics
- Analyze data with a dedicated SQL Pool in Azure Synapse Analytics
- Query storage files with SQL pool in Azure Synapse Analytics
- Score machine learning models using the PREDICT function
Ingest and Transform Data with Power BI
- Power BI Bottlenecks
- Best practices with Power Query
- Create scalable Power BI dataflows
- Data Source settings
- Power Query Advanced Editor
- Consume Power BI data using JSON, Parquet, Azure Machine Learning Models, and REST APIs
How to Design and Build Tabular Models
- Using DirectQuery
- Install DAX Studio for SQL Server
- DAX Studio and Tabular editor
- Calculation groups
- Handling errors with DAX, Blank rows, virtual relationships, Iterators
- Optimizing DAX calculation for a large dataset
- Aggregation and Composite Model
- Design Row-level and Object-level Security in Power BI
- Scenarios for Using Calculated Tables in Analysis Services
Optimize Enterprise-scale Models
- Improve Power BI Performance
- Debug a DAX measure
- Optimize Power BI data model with Tabular Editor
- Analyze a dataset with Veripaq Analyzer
- Configuring incremental refresh
- Optimize with denormalization
Explore Data with Azure Synapse Analytics
- Analyze data with Apache Spark
- Query SQL Server DB from Spark notebook in Azure Synapse Analytics
- Visualize data with Synapse SQL pane
Visualize Data with Power BI
- Import custom theme
- Create your own theme
- Create R visuals in Power BI
- Create Python visuals in Power BI
- Create visuals with Python
- Dataset connectivity using XMLA endpoint
- Design reports for accessibility
- Personalize visuals
- Automatic page refresh
- Publish paginated reports
What is the score to pass the DP-500 exam?
Around 700 out of 1000.
How many questions are included in the exam?
There are approximately 40-60 questions.
How long does the exam take?
It takes around 3 hours.
Where can I take the exam?
You can take the exam online here.
What happens if I fail the exam?
In the event you do not receive a passing score, you have an opportunity to retake the exam. Your second attempt can occur after 24 hours. If you fail the exam five times, the sixth attempt must be taken one year after your first attempt.
Next Steps
For additional learning for the DP-500 exam, check out these tips from MSSQLTips:
- Exploring the Capabilities of Azure Synapse Spark External Tables
- Real-Time Analytics, Advanced Analytics, and Reporting in Azure Synapse Analytics
- Getting started with R scripts and R visuals in Power BI Desktop
- Power BI Performance Optimization Tips
- Generate visualizations in Power BI using Python Scripts
About the author
This author pledges the content of this article is based on professional experience and not AI generated.
View all my tips
Article Last Updated: 2023-06-23